Main results and conclusions unchanged", "doi": "10.1103/PhysRevD.87.074036", "categories": [ "hep-ph", "hep-ex" ], "abstract": "We reconsider the recent observation by the D0 experiment of a sizable like-sign dimuon charge asymmetry, highlighting that it could be affected by CP-violating New Physics contributions not only in Bd- and Bs-meson mixings, but also in semileptonic decays of b and c quarks producing muons. The D0, measurement could be reconciled with the Standard Model expectations for neutral-meson mixings, provided that the CP asymmetry in semileptonic b (c) decays reaches 0.3 % (1%). Such effects, which lie within the available (rather loose) experimental bounds, would be clear indications of New Physics and should be investigated experimentally.", "revisions": [ { "version": "v2", "updated": "2013-04-30T14:49:24.000Z", "comment": "10 pages, 1 figure.
